Which of the following seventh characters is used to show that the injury being coded is for a late effect?
A) A
B) D
C) S
D) X
Seventh Characters
In coding, these are additional characters used to provide more detail in diagnoses or conditions.
Late Effect
Cause-and-effect relationship between an original condition, illness, or injury and an additional problem caused by the existence of that original condition. Time is not a requirement for a diagnosis as a late effect because the additional concern may be present at any time.
Injury
Physical harm or damage to the body caused by accidents, falls, hits, weapons, or other external forces.

Final Answer :
C
Explanation :
The seventh character "S" is used in certain coding systems, like the ICD-10-CM (International Classification of Diseases, 10th Revision, Clinical Modification), to indicate a sequela or late effect of an injury.
